Unbelievable but true, the then President Kalam sent back the awardees file to the Prime Minister's Office as there were grave irregularities in the selection. Three names had been included without the approval of the inter-ministerial committee and the final list had 12 names against which there were adverse reports of the Intelligence Bureau.When the Padma awards panel comprising eminent personalities had been careful in selecting the awardees Why did this happen??

Nobel laureate scientist Venkatraman Ramakrishnan, Magsaysay awardee social worker Deep Joshi and Oscar winners musician A R Rahman and sound recordist Resul Pokutty are among the list of 130 persons for the prestigious Padma awards with the controversial figure Sant Singh Chatwal as well. The US-based hotelier Chatwal who had faced trials for alleged bank fraud in India has been conferred with Padma Bhushan. What is the underlying current for this extreme differences?
